Default Blackberry 8830 from Bell

I just got a BB 8830 from someone and wanted to know if it will work on the Rogers network..I can see that it has a SIM card slot and an old SIM card is there but I havent attempted to remove it yet..when I start it up the Bell logo comes on..

Any way I can use this on Rogers network?

The 8830 only supports GSM frequency bands outside of North America. It cannot be used on Rogers or any other North American GSM carrier's network.
